Akkodis is seeking a Software Testing Engineer for a long term contract assignment based in Stevenage. The ideal candidate will be responsible for the end-to-end software testing and proving lifecycle for simulation software releases, involving planning, conducting, and reporting tests.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Leading testing efforts
  • Liaising with support teams for issue resolution
  • Delivering regular updates to stakeholders

Candidates should have strong expertise in software test automation and familiarity with CI/CD pipelines, Agile Scrum, and software logs/data analysis.
